Gordon Lee Brown

12/6/2018

0 Comments

 
Picture
Gordon Lee Brown, 75, of Columbia, KY died Tuesday, December 4, 2018 at the Taylor Regional Hospital in Campbellsville, KY.  Born in Dunnville, KY on February 23, 1943 he was the son of the late Earl and Ellen Bedwell Brown.  In addition to his parents he was preceded in death by two grandchildren Michael Quinn and Cody Smith, a brother Glen Brown and a sister Vocial Sanders.

Mr. Brown was a 1962 graduate of Adair County High School, he was a Sunday school teacher for over 50 years, an active youth mentor and a member of the Union Chapel Separate Baptist Church.  He was a lifetime farmer, worked many years for Tarter Gate Company and retired from Green River Window and Door.  His greatest passions were serving his Lord and his family.
